#766729 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#766729 is composed of 46.3% red, 40.4% green and 16.1%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 12.7% magenta, 65.3% yellow and 53.7% black. It has a hue angle of 48.3 degrees, a saturation of 48.4% and a lightness of 31.2%. #766729 color hex could be obtained by blending #ecce52 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#666633.

Shades and Tints of #766729

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#020101 is the darkest color, while #faf9f2 is the lightest one.
